Recent Wetland Trends Changes in wetlands between 1977 and 1985/86 are outlined in Table 2. Over 1,800 acres of wetlands changed vegetatively from one wetland type to another due to natural succession or human induced succession (e.g., timber harvest). A total of 1,307 acres of wetlands were· converted to other uses.
